Font pairing is critical. A strong, ornate display alphabet like this needs a quiet partner. Pair it with a neutral serif font for a classic, slightly traditional feel, or a simple geometric sans serif font for a more modern, clean contrast. Avoid pairing it with other decorative or script fonts, as this will create visual clutter and harm readability.
Since the files are PNGs and not editable vectors, you must plan your layout accordingly. The size of each letter is fixed in the provided file. While you can scale them down, scaling up too much will result in pixelation. Always check the file dimensions against your final output size, whether it's a social media post or a printed banner.
